Dell Inspiron 530s dual monitor connection

I have a dell inspiron 530s with 128 mb ati radeon x1300 graphics card. I want to connect two monitors but have not been succesful. Can I just buy a dvi splitter to connect the two monitors or do I have to install a second graphics card and if so what graphics card would fit. I have tried a dvi-i to dvi-d and vga splitter but have been unsuccesful. Any suggestions would be greatly appreciated.

You need either a video card with 2 separate connections or 2 separate cards. You cannot use a splitter for this. Many newer graphics cards have 2 connectors. It might be difficult or impossible to install 2 cards in your slim desktop.
